LeopardにMediaWikiをインストールする際のメモ

カテゴリ: mac / wiki

Wikipediaでも使われているWikiのシステム「MediaWiki」を試してみる。まずはローカルで使い方を覚えようと、Mac OS X 10.5 Leopard(on Mac mini(PPC))上にインストール。以下、ハマったところのメモ。

MacPortsをインストール MacPortsからインストーラをダウンロードして実行。ホームディレクトリの「.bash_profile」に以下の行を追加。 export PATH=/opt/local/bin:/opt/local/sbin:$PATH export DISPLAY=:0.0 ・ImageMagickをMacPorts経由でインストール ・MySQLのインストール MacPorts経由でもいいと思うが(MacPortsが対応しているとあとで気づいた)、私は以下のページを参考にした。 http://hivelogic.com/articles/2007/11/installing-mysql-on-mac-os-x ・PHPを有効にする LeopardのApacheではPHPが無効になっているので、これを有効にする。「/etc/apache2/httpd.conf」をスーパーユーザー権限で編集(事前にバックアップを取っておいた方がいいと思う)。 http://www.spesta.net/blog\_wp/?p=5 ・LeopardのWeb共有を有効に Apacheの設定ファイルを変更したら、Leopardの「システム環境設定」→「共有」で「Web共有」を有効に(すでに有効になっていたら、いったん無効にして再度有効に) ・MediaWikiのインストール MediaWikiのダウンロードページからMediaWikiをダウンロードしてインストール(私が落としたのは、mediawiki-1.12.0.tar.gz)。指示通りにインストールしていけばいいはず……なのだが、初期設定のページでトラブル。MySQLのサーバーを「localhost」にしていると、接続できないといわれる(MySQLが起動していることは確認済み)。以下のページでも同じ症状が出ている人がいる。 http://www.gossamer-threads.com/lists/wiki/mediawiki/133910 どうも、参照しているMySQLソケットの場所が問題のようだ。 sudo mkdir /var/mysql sudo ln -s /tmp/mysql.sock /var/mysql と、上記ページに書かれている通りにシンボリックリンクを作成したところ、問題を回避できた模様。 ようやくMediaWikiのインストールを完了できた……。